In IBM Cloud Pak for Integration (CP4I) v2021.2, which runs on Red Hat OpenShift, cluster logging can be forwarded to external third-party systems, with Splunk being one of the officially supported destinations.
Supports forwarding logs to various external logging solutions, including Splunk.
Uses the Fluentd log collector to send logs to Splunk's HTTP Event Collector (HEC) endpoint.
Provides centralized log management, analysis, and visualization.
B. Kafka Broker – OpenShift does support sending logs to Kafka, but Kafka is a message broker, not a full-fledged logging system like Splunk.
C. Apache Lucene – Lucene is a search engine library, not a log management system.
D. Apache Solr – Solr is based on Lucene and is used for search indexing, not log forwarding.
